Who will you be working with?

As a member of Field Services Americas, you will be responsible for helping our customer (CSX Railroad) maintain their fleet of GE/Wabtec locomotives through strategic management of repair parts and materials. You will be part of a team made up of Wabtec materials and technical experts, all working to ensure our customer’s fleet is running at optimal levels. This position reports to the regional materials manager who has oversight of multiple facilities. This role is also a direct leadership role requiring daily management of materials specialist staff members.

How will you make a difference?

The Materials Manager is a front-line leadership opportunity ultimately responsible for the success of the materials team at a strategic location. You will be responsible for overseeing the ordering and delivery of replacement/ repair parts and equipment as part of our services agreements with our customer, CSX Railroad. This includes activities such as processing transactions, managing processes, material management, site operations, and warehouse logistics – all from our CSX customer facility in Evansville, IN.

What will your typical day look like?

Wabtec Field Services employees work inside locomotive diesel repair shops located on our customer’s (CSX) property, and work side by side with our customer, including their management teams.

This is a unique aspect to this role in that you are essentially always in front of the customer, which requires a heightened since of awareness and customer centric focus, but also enables you to see the immediate impact of your contributions on a daily basis. Other main tasks you could expect to carry out on most days would include:

  • Lead, mentor, and coach a 24/7 team of Wabtec materials/logistics experts at the Evansville, IN location in achieving the department’s overall strategy and goals
  • Implement and lead material strategy that minimizes out of stock and down time events for our customer’s locomotive fleet while achieving inventory turn and quality targets
  • Oversee all aspects of warehouse and logistics operations through effective leadership and partnership with operations/customer personnel
  • Identify, budget for, and implement necessary warehouse facility upgrades and storage solutions for all Wabtec materials stored onsite
  • Deliver business sales and contribution margin
  • Work with customers externally and internally to identify new opportunities to improve our current processes.
  • May also include Lead Inquiry to Order (ITO) processes through Order to Remittance (OTR). Deliver business sales, contribution margin, develop proposals; negotiate with customers; drive competitive pricing.
  • Develop an integrated material schedule, blending forecasted and customer requirements, and communicate to account planner and Material Leader
  • Fulfills any other material related responsibilities as required by account leadership – including tight tracking of overhauls and other “big ticket” items
  • Ultimately responsible for inventory target and strategies to meet and beat site plans
  • All other job duties as assigned

What about some of the physical demands of the job?

  • Standing for long periods of time
  • Walking throughout the day
  • Walking up and down stairs
  • Overseeing and conducting physical inventory and cycle counts
  • Safely operating a forklift in accordance with established Wabtec safety protocols
  • Climbing on/off of locomotives
  • Lifting boxes and other objects of various weights
  • Wearing all required personal protective gear (hardhat, steel toe boots, ear plugs, eye protection) throughout the day
  • Speaking and hearing
  • Typing and operating a computer

    Who are we?

    Wabtec Corporation is a leading global provider of equipment, systems, digital solutions, and value-added services for freight and transit rail as well as the mining, marine, and industrial markets. Drawing on nearly four centuries of collective experience across Wabtec, GE Transportation, and Faiveley Transport, the company has grown to become One Wabtec, with unmatched digital expertise, technological innovation, and world-class manufacturing and services, enabling the digital-rail-and-transit ecosystems.

    Wabtec is focused on performance that drives progress and unlocks our customers’ potential by delivering innovative and lasting transportation solutions that move and improve the world. We are lifelong learners obsessed with making things better to drive exceptional results. Wabtec has approximately 27K employees in facilities throughout the world.
